Output 81f19bc8607a99138a2d2f45602cf714413f83c9666eef68954b5c35f543e32d:4

value
143084982
script pubkey
OP_0 OP_PUSHBYTES_32 7d74d107f0ee95efda11a913c78f373908c82109cc35c230a95a22582142d7c9
address
bc1q046dzplsa627lks34yfu0reh8yyvsggfes6uyv9ftg39sg2z6lystlwpjp
transaction
81f19bc8607a99138a2d2f45602cf714413f83c9666eef68954b5c35f543e32d
spent
true